0 EXHIBIT "A"
CITY OF TAMARAC
Water Distribution and Wastewater Collection
Analysis and Coordination with Roadway Improvements
SCOPE OF SERVICES
1. PROJECT OVERVIEW
The City of Tamarac has undertaken a seven (7) year roadway re -surfacing program. This
program will resurface or reconstruct all the public roadways within the City over the next seven
years. The City's Utility Department wants to review the City water and sewer mains, which may
need work over the next several years. This work may be needed to improve the hydraulic
capacity of the mains or to replace older lines that have outlived their useful life. The purpose of
this work is to coordinate Water and Sewer System improvements with the City's roadway
resurfacing program. The project area covered by this proposal lies within the city limits, west of
State Road 7.
• 2. SCOPE OF SERVICES
The professional services provided in this proposal consist of the following sub -tasks:
A) Collection and Analysis of Existing Documents
B) Staff Interviews
C) Field InvestigationNerification
D) Water System Hydraulic Analysis & Fire Hydrant testing
E) Assessment and Planning
F) Final Report
A. Collection and Analysis of Existing Documents
HAI will collect all the pertinent information related to the existing water and sewer
mains within the project area. As -Built drawings, Water & Sewer Atlases, sewer line
video reports, and work orders for the last five years will be obtained and reviewed to
determine conditions of the existing system.
B. Staff Interviews
HAI will meet with the City utility staff to obtain information regarding problem areas
within the system. The City's Atlases will be reviewed to review any updated
information that may not be shown on the Atlases or information collected under Task A.
APAg/wordproc/98
96-108.13/rabbat
C. Field InvestigationNerif cation
HAI will conduct field visits to verify the location of existing water mains, fire hydrants,
sewer mains and manholes within the project area. Data collected will be utilized in
Tasks D, E,and F.
D. Water System Hydraulic Analysis and Fire Hydrant Testing
HAI will obtain and update the City's hydraulic model of the water distribution system.
Additional water mains will input. Current and projected buildout water demands will be
utilized. Flows from certain areas will be verified by fire hydrant flow pressure testing.
Any hydraulic deficiencies will be highlighted with corrective measures recommended.
E. Assessment and Planning
HAI will tabulate and evaluate all materials collected under the above tasks within the
project area. HAI will develop a priority plan of improvements needed. The cost for
each improvement will be determined. A schedule for improvements will be
recommended. Project funding options will be evaluated. HAI will meet with the City to
review the draft plan. The City's comments will be incorporated into the final plan.
F. Final Report •
HAI will prepare five (5) copies of the final report for the City's use. HAI will meet with
the City to review the final report.
